Formed in 2006, Songs for Ceilidh blends traditional Celtic classics from Ireland, Scotland and Atlantic Canada with Cape Breton influenced originals and the occasional “popular” tune. “You are never quite sure what they are going to throw in,” says a bar patron. “One minute they are playing Whiskey in the Jar and the next, the fiddle is belting out the solo from Stairway to Heaven. It makes for a very interesting show.” And it should. Their name says it all; Ceilidh [Káy-Lee], a foot stomping, high energy party. In other words, a rip-roaring good time!
The four band members bring their own specific influences. Scott, hailing from Canada, sings lead vocals full of tradition. He also has a firm hand with the guitar and bodhran. Bryan plays the fiddle with a style straight from the American heartland. Chuck strums the twelve string with the feel of a generation of folk singers and Jay ties it all together with rhythms played on Latin drums.
“We’re looking for people to enjoy themselves and their surroundings.”, says Scott explaining the bands philosophy. “When people go out they want to have a good time. We look to pave the way.”
